Armillaria was a giant, mutant fungus which had miles of tentacles. It attacked and destroyed farmland in Michigan. Several members of H.E.A.T. was at the time in Miami, dealing with a lawsuit brought against them by Miami Beach (because of damages caused by Zilla Junior while battling a Giant Bat). When Randy and Craven, who are staying in New York, get word of the fungus's attacks in Michigan, the two set out to handle the problem alone. However, the fungus attacks them and leaves them stranded without any food supplies or communication, so they must learn to survive without. Fortunately, H.E.A.T. manages to locate them. The millitary digs up the monster fungus and Zilla Junior throws it into a deserted area of sand dunes, where there are no food resources and the fungus dies. The team then learns that the lawsuit has been thrown out.
Armillaria is similar to Deathla, who has a mushroom form. The creature also may have had its tentacles based on the "Graboids" from "Tremors" from rising from the ground and grabbing objects.
